    Hans Christian Andersen is one of the world's 10 most translated authors, and you only have to listen to understand why. He brings a silly sensibility to stories that showcase the triumph of the downtrodden (the ugly duckling that turns into a beautiful swan) and the downfall of the triumphant (the emperor whose arrogance won't allow him to admit that he's parading in public without any clothes). Included in this collection: "The Ugly Duckling", "The Emperor's New Clothes", "The Princess and the Pea", "The Nightingale".

    A homely little bird born in a barnyard, chastised for being different from the rest, the ugly ducking matures into a beautiful swan, the most beautiful bird of all. A tale about personal transformation for the better, The Ugly Duckling is one of the most beloved and touching tales by H. A. Andersen.
